Course Structure and Curriculum
-
1 Introduction to Islamic Adab
The relationship between Iman (Faith) and manners. Exploring stories from the Seerah that highlight the Prophet’s kindness, patience, and humility.
-
2 Manners with Parents & Elders
The significance of obedience and respect toward parents. How to demonstrate honor through actions, words, and compassionate behavior.
-
3 Manners with Siblings & Friends
Sharing, speaking kindly, resolving conflicts peacefully, and the importance of patience and forgiveness in maintaining friendships.
-
4 Online Etiquette in Islam
Responsible social media use, avoiding harmful content or bullying, and maintaining truthfulness and modesty in the digital realm.
-
5 Manners in the Masjid
Proper behavior during Salah, respect for others in the mosque, maintaining silence, and keeping the house of Allah clean.
-
6 General Social Etiquettes
Greetings (As-Salaamu Alaikum), polite speech, eating and drinking manners, and showing gratitude in all situations.
